Output fa7bdc285f4c124e618a5aefdf77586103799d0f6f807558beb671ad8b529cfe:0

value
27916969
script pubkey
OP_0 OP_PUSHBYTES_20 d8a16d9b47c0d676f1f4974b8b3a4f8a87bb0b7f
address
bc1qmzskmx68crt8du05ja9ckwj032rmkzmlks3du7
transaction
fa7bdc285f4c124e618a5aefdf77586103799d0f6f807558beb671ad8b529cfe
spent
true